Let me geek out about the main trio for a sec. Kael’s arc from lone wolf to reluctant leader is chef’s kiss. Lira’s not your typical love interest—she calls Kael out on his nonsense and has her own agenda (saving human villages from lycan raids). Vexis? Ugh, he’s the kind of villain you love to hate, with his silver-tongued speeches and brutal efficiency. The supporting cast rounds things out: Jeyne, the pack’s historian, drops lore bombs about the moon curse, and Tok, the comic relief raven, lightens the mood without feeling forced. What sticks with me is how their relationships evolve—like Kael and Lira’s trust slowly building through shared silences and small acts, not just big declarations.

If you’re diving into 'Scarred by the Moon,' prepare for a character rollercoaster. Kael’s the heart of it—a werewolf who’s more philosopher than warrior, questioning pack traditions. Lira’s his perfect foil, a human with a backbone of steel; her herbal remedies play a huge role in the plot. Vexis is terrifying because he’s not just evil—he genuinely believes he’s saving their kind. Even minor characters like Old Man Duri, a human who secretly aids the pack, leave an impression. The way their backstories unfold through flashbacks and campfire stories makes the world feel lived-in. Plus, the rivalry between Kael and Vexis isn’t just physical—it’s ideological, which raises the stakes.

Oh, 'Scarred by the Moon' has such a gripping cast! The protagonist, Kael, is this brooding werewolf with a tragic past—his family was wiped out by hunters, and he’s got this massive scar across his face that glows under the moonlight. Then there’s Lira, a human healer who stumbles into his world; she’s fierce but compassionate, always trying to bridge the gap between humans and lycans. The antagonist, Vexis, is this power-hungry alpha who wants to eradicate humans, and his scenes are pure tension. Side characters like Garen, Kael’s loyal but skeptical packmate, add so much depth to the dynamics. The way their stories intertwine—especially Kael and Lira’s slow-burn romance—kept me glued to the pages. I love how none of them feel like cardboard cutouts; they’ve all got layers, like how Lira’s kindness hides her own survivor’s guilt.

And let’s not forget little details, like how Kael’s scar isn’t just cosmetic—it weakens his transformations, making him an underdog in fights. The lore around the moon’s curse and how it affects each character differently (some gain strength, others go feral) adds this cool mythological twist. Honestly, I’d read a spin-off about any of them.

Who are the main characters in The Scar?

3 Answers2026-03-24 13:20:40
The Scar' by China Miéville is this wild, immersive ride, and honestly, the characters stick with you long after you finish. Bellis Coldwine is the standout for me—a linguist forced into this chaotic voyage on the floating city of Armada. She’s sharp, cynical, and kind of a survivalist, which makes her fascinating to follow. Then there’s Tanner Sack, a Remade (people surgically altered as punishment) who’s trying to reclaim his humanity. His arc is heartbreaking but also weirdly hopeful. And Uther Doul? Oh man, he’s the enigmatic warrior with a sword that bends probability. The way he fights and the secrets he carries give the story this tense, unpredictable energy. Silas Fennec is another shady figure—a spy with his own agenda, and his interactions with Bellis are full of paranoia and intrigue. The Garwater faction leaders, like the Lovers, add this layer of political drama to the whole thing. What I love is how none of them are purely heroic or villainous; they’re all just trying to navigate this brutal, fantastical world. Miéville’s knack for flawed, complex characters makes 'The Scar' feel so alive.

Who are the main characters in By the Light of the Moon?

4 Answers2026-02-16 07:44:10
The heart of 'By the Light of the Moon' revolves around three unforgettable characters who get tangled in a bizarre, life-altering night. Dylan O’Connor is this grounded, protective older brother—an artist with a quiet intensity who just wants to keep his family safe. His younger brother, Shep, has developmental challenges but ends up being way more perceptive than anyone gives him credit for. Then there’s Jilly Jackson, a spunky comedian with a sharp wit and a hidden vulnerability. Their lives collide when a mysterious doctor injects them with something that changes everything. The dynamic between them is what makes the story sing. Dylan’s fierce loyalty clashes with Jilly’s independent streak, while Shep’s innocence becomes this unexpected anchor. Dean Koontz writes them with so much texture—you feel Dylan’s frustration when Shep fixates on small details, or Jilly’s fear masked by humor. It’s one of those books where the characters linger in your mind long after the last page, partly because their struggles—trust, survival, and what they’re becoming—feel so human.
